前言平时我们写时间格式化的代码时,基本上看到YYYYMMdd和yyyyMMdd,以为都差不多,没啥区别。而实际上区别还是有的。接下来我们就来一探究竟吧!代码演示现场javapublicstaticvoidmain(Stringargs){SimpleDateFormatdf1=newSimpleDateFormat("YYYYMMdd");SimpleDateFormatdf2=newSimple
玩转MapStruct,手把手带你学会!在平时CRUD的工作中,经常需要做PO、VO、DTO之间的转换。简单的对象转换,使用BeanUtils基本上是够了,但是复杂的转换,如果使用它的话又得写一堆Getter、Setter方法了。BeanUtils就是一个大老粗,只能同属性映射,或者在属性相同的情况下,允许被映射的对象属性少;但当遇到被映射的属性数据类型被修改或者被映射的字段名被修改,则会导致映射
Java中那些让你爱不释手工具库,精炼代码量一、JDK1.8Stream新特性1、Stream流的常见生成方式①Collection体系的集合可以使用默认方法stream()生成流java//list转stream流List<Stringlist=newArrayList<();Stream<StringlistStream=list.stream();//Set转stream流Set<Strin
Hello大家好,端午节到了,放松娱乐之余,也别忘了给自己充充电啊,这不,小慕今天就和大家一起学习学习高并发情况下的“限流策略”! 为啥要做流量控制呢?以下图为例,可以看出上游的A、B服务直接依赖了下游的基础服务C、D和E,对于A,B服务都依赖的基础服务D这种场景,服务A和B其实处于某种竞争关系,如果服务A的并发阈值设置过大,当流量高峰期来临,有可能直接拖垮基础服务D从而影响到服务B,即雪崩效
Copyright © 2005-2025 51CTO.COM 版权所有 京ICP证060544号